Mooncake baking class

When

Friday 16 August 2024 from 10:30am to 1:30pm Friday 16 August 2024 from 2pm to 5pm Wednesday 11 September 2024 from 10:30am to 1:30pm Wednesday 11 September 2024 from 2pm to 5pm

Have you ever wanted to learn how to make traditional lotus paste, salted duck egg yolk or red bean mooncakes. An experienced baker who will teach you how to make your own mooncakes to celebrate the Moon Festival.

There will be a demonstration and video and then get hands on to knead the pastry and lotus and red bean pastes. If time allows, there will also be a demonstration on making the assorted nuts mooncake.

You'll take home 2 mooncakes of your choice at the end of the workshop.

The workshops run over 2 days with 2 sessions per day. Bookings are essential and are limited to one session per person.

You'll be required to follow the food hygiene and safety rules as set by the facilitator. Wear closed shoes and tie up long hair. If you have an apron, please bring this along to the class. We strongly recommend you do not to participate if you suffer from anaphylaxis or any allergies to food. We aim to deliver inclusive and accessible events.
